Here are a few tips for creating great YouTube thumbnails:
1) Use high-quality images. Your thumbnail should be a high-resolution image that is clear and easy to see. Avoid using blurry or pixelated images, as they will not make a good impression on viewers.
2)Use text sparingly. You can use text on your thumbnail, but it should be used sparingly. Too much text can be overwhelming and make your thumbnail look cluttered.
3) Use bright colors. Bright colors will help your thumbnail stand out from the crowd. However, don't go overboard with the colors, as this can be overwhelming as well.
4) Be creative. Don't be afraid to get creative with your thumbnails. Try using different fonts, images, and colors to create something that is unique and eye-catching.
By following these tips, you can create YouTube thumbnails that will help you get more views and subscribers.
Here are some additional tips:
1) Use a consistent style. If you have multiple videos, try to use a consistent style for your thumbnails. This will help your channel look more professional and polished.
2) Keep your thumbnails up-to-date. If you make changes to your videos, make sure to update your thumbnails as well. This will help ensure that your thumbnails are always accurate and relevant.
3) Test different thumbnails. You can test different thumbnails to see which ones perform better. To do this, create multiple versions of the same thumbnail and then use YouTube Analytics to see which one gets more clicks.
